Nigeria’s Coronavirus cases have surpassed 300, with 17 new cases reported by the Nigerian Centre for Disease Control, NCDC, on Friday.
The NCDC put the current figures at 305.
In the figures declared by the NCDC on its twitter handle on Friday night, Lagos recorded eight new cases, Katsina, three cases and the Federal Capital Territory recording two cases.
Also, two new States have joined the league of Coronavirus infection. They are Niger and Anambra States, with one case each.
Kaduna and Ondo States have one new case apiece.
“As at 09:30 pm, 10th April, there are 305 confirmed cases of COVID-19 reported in Nigeria. 58 have been discharged with 7 deaths,” NCDC said.
